Valet Key

The valet key is a great car accessory if you regularly leave your car with valet parking attendants or with mechanics. It permits the attendant to open your doors and start your car but it won't unlock the locked trunk or glove box. It's not like a normal key fob, this one is physically shorter and has the gray cap that helps identify it from the real key blade inside. It's difficult to create a copy of, since the blade isn't as large.

Valet keys are not available on all models, however they are a common feature in top-end vehicles like BMWs. It's also included in the tool kit of the manufacturer, which is typically found in the boot. Unfortunately, buyers of new cars often overlook it or lose it. Transponder Key

The transponder key is a modern technology that drastically reduces car theft rates and provides you with peace of mind. These small pieces of metal function by sending a unique signal from an immobilizer system inside your car. If the code transmitted by the chip is identical to the one stored in the car's computer, then the car will start. This means that unauthorised or duplicate keys will not be able to start the car.

A normal transponder key appears like a normal key made of metal, and has a small plastic head which houses a transponder. This is the key utilized in many modern automobiles. Keys can be standard cut one, a laser cut (also known as a sidewinder key) or a tibbe which is used in Jaguars and a few Ford models. These types of keys can cost more than a regular metal key, however they provide greater security and are worth the cost.

Another benefit of having transponder keys is that it prevents your children from inadvertently starting your car. A common key was used by children to drive away your car and play with the engine. With a transponder key, this is no longer a possibility because the key is programmed to only start your particular vehicle.

This new technology could make it difficult to program your own transponder keys. This process requires a special scanning tool and knowledge of the manufacturer's code. Flip Key

Flip keys feature the key blade, which folds in the fob which protects it and makes it easy to carry. It's a common design feature in modern vehicles, often associated with remote control functions that allow users to lock and unlock car doors or start the engine by remote. As with other electronic keys, flip keys require specific programming procedures to ensure compatibility with the vehicle's security system.
